Adjustable ISI Package simplifies receiver testing by offering unprecedented flexibility for handling test channels: A channel response can be emulated at the transmitter side either by specifying its insertion loss at specific frequency points or by using an s-parameters file. Channel emulation can be combined with actual physical ISI trace boards to result in a new test channel. M8070ISIB is compatible with the M8040A 64 Gbaud High-performance BERT.
The M8070ISIB package for M8040A and M8050A BERT platforms is designed to accelerate the development and validation of chips, devices, transceiver modules, sub-components, boards, and systems with serial I/O ports in the server, computing, data center, and communications industry.
It is tailored for receiver (input) testing for many popular interconnect standards that use PAM4 and NRZ data formats such as Ethernet, PCIe, and USB.

IEEE 802.3bm Receiver Test Application for 25GAUI-1 Chip-to-Module, Chip-to-Chip, Cable and Backplane
The M8091BMCA receiver conformance test application is designed to assist and simplify the stress signal calibration used for testing the inputs of CAUI-4 C2M (host and module), C2C, KR and CR. It reduces user interaction to a minimum and performs required calibration routines and conformance testing automatically by remote controlling all required instruments. M8091BMCA supports a wide range of Keysight instruments.

The N4980A Multi-Instrument BERT software is a graphical user interface that controls multiple instruments for performing a series of BER measurements.
The Keysight N4980A multi-instrument BERT software provides the ability to control multiple instruments through a rich Windows®-based graphical user interface (GUI). Bit error rate measurements are simple to set up with the intuitive control screens. The software is ideal for setting up and performing parallel BER measurements and jitter tolerance testing (N4980A-JTS) in multi-lane and SERDES devices. You can also create your own patterns using the powerful editing tools built into the pattern editor to meet your unique requirements.
The base software is available free of charge (registration required for download). The N4980A-JTS jitter tolerance measurement package is an option enabled by a software key.

Error Distribution Analysis Package for M8000 Series BERT Test Solutions
The M8070B system software for the M8000 Series of BER Test Solutions can be enhanced by additional software packages, such as M8070ADVB or M8070EDAB to get the best out of the M8040A, M8020A and M8030A J-BERT platforms.
The M8070EDAB Error Distribution Analysis package offers features like burst mechanism detection and analysis, frame loss ratio estimation and error mapping.
For instance, you can easily estimate your FEC decoder margin or find the root cause of systematic errors by exploring the error map. The plugin also supports the use of real-time scopes as error detector.

IEEE 802.3bs receiver test application for 200GAUI-4 and 400GAUI-8, covering chip-to-module, chip-to-chip, backplane, and copper cable interconnects.
The Keysight M8091BSCA is an electrical receiver test application designed to assist and simplify the stress signal calibration. You can use this solution to test the inputs of IEEE 802.3bs, 200GAUI-4, and 400GAUI-8 PAM4 capable hosts and modules, chip-to-chip (C2C), as well as the backplane (KR) and copper cable (CR) interfaces. This product minimizes user interaction and automatically performs the necessary calibration routines and conformance testing by remote control. This solution supports a wide range of Keysight instrument.
The test application provide a list of all addressable calibrations and conformance tests according to their respective references under the IEEE 802.3bs standard. Detailed connection diagrams and instructions are provided by the test application when each calibration or test is being selected.

M80885RCA receiver conformance and characterization test automation software for DDR5 plus test setup calibration procedures
The M80885RCA DDR5 Receiver Test Application simplifies stress signal calibration used for testing the inputs of DDR5 SDRAM devices including DIMM, DRAM, RCD, and Buffer devices at the physical layer to ensure minimum required performance and interoperability. It performs all required calibration routines and conformance testing automatically by controlling all required instruments. Additionally, it automatically programs the different type of DUTs into the appropriate test mode.
The test application provides the same user interface as most of Keysight's transmitter test applications. When performing setup changes, the user is guided by instructions and diagrams to minimize errors.
The solution consists of several test instruments and fixtures, such as a Bit Error Rate Tester (BERT),
Oscilloscope, Compliance Test Card, and Device Test Card operating together with the M80885RCA software package.

Advanced Measurement Package for M8000 Series BERT Test Solutions.
The M8070B system software for the M8000 Series of BER Test Solutions can be enhanced by additional software packages, such as M8070ADVB or M8070EDAB to get the best out of the M8020A, M8040A, and M8050A BERT systems.
The M8070ADVB Advanced Measurement package offers advanced features like automated jitter tolerance test and parameter sweeps, eye diagram measurement or the integration of external equipment such as electrical and optical clock recovery or error analysis using a real-time scope.
